WP7无法自定义DatePicker控件

时间:2010-10-07 17:45:07

标签: c# silverlight datepicker windows-phone-7

我正在使用WP7 SL工具包中的DatePicker控件。它导航到DatePickerPage.xaml,它具有日期选择的滚动条。我想保留所有功能,但改变颜色。我正在使用DatePickerPage.xaml并更新颜色以满足我的需求。

我已经能够更新滚动条和标题上的文本颜色,但我无法弄清楚如何在滚动条处于活动状态时更新每个或方形轮廓中所选项目的背景颜色。根据我更改DatePickerPage.xaml的背景颜色所做的测试,看起来所选项目和方形轮廓是背景颜色的不透明版本。不幸的是,这对我不起作用,因为我希望背景为白色,并且轮廓不可见。有没有办法明确设置这些颜色?

1 个答案:

答案 0 :(得分:2)

如果您控制混合并右键单击它并选择编辑状态 - >编辑副本,您将获得控件的模板,以便您可以编辑它。

您要寻找的是用于后台,前台等的资源键。您可以使用自己的资源替换它们,或者对它们进行硬编码,或者最好的选择是覆盖资源。

其他建议

但请注意,不要忘记用户可以拥有手机的深色或浅色背景,因此除非您的应用程序控制整个页面的背景颜色,否则您需要考虑可能发生的情况。选择颜色